State Senator Julian Cyr represents Cape Cod, Martha’s Vineyard and Nantucket in the Massachusetts State Senate.

First elected to office in 2016, Cyr is among the youngest senators in the 40-member body. He serves as the Senate Assistant Majority Whip, as Chair of the Joint Committee on Housing, and as Vice Chair of the Joint Committee on public health.

A native of Cape Cod, Cyr spent 14 summers washing dishes and waiting tables at Adrian’s restaurant, a popular eaterie in Truro where his parents were the proprietors for many years.

Cyr says that experience was character building, taught him a lot about life, and helped shape his commitment to serving constituents today.

In this wide-ranging interview with PFLAG Cape Cod’s Rick Koonce, Cyr talks not only about his political career and aspirations, but also about his legislative priorities for the Cape and Islands – among them affordable housing, healthcare, and dealing with the reality of climate change.

He also shares his personal back story – about “coming of age” as a young gay man in the 1990s…

And about how being gay --- and a native of Cape Cod – forever shaped his approach to life, politics, and public service today.
